We know that HBO Max and JJ Abrams are developing a Justice League Dark universe (here) and now it seems they’re going the Avengers route and giving us standalone shows first, before giving is a team-up show.
Madame Xanadu is the first character in the spotlight for a standalone series, with True Blood’s Angela Robinson penning a one-hour series hoping to get the greenlight to move ahead.
Xanadu in the comics, real name Nimue Inwundu, is an immortal sorceress who advised King Arthur and now fights in the shadows for the side of good.
Interestingly, when DC Universe was planing a similar universe, Xanadu already appeared in the Swamp Thing series, played by Jeryl Prescott… it’s unlikely this will pick up from there, which is a pity because, while the series hit the ropes hard, it started off very strong and promised characters like Blue Devil and Etrigan the Demon.
